Smart Home Security: Safeguarding Your IoT Network

As our homes become increasingly interconnected with smart devices, it's crucial to prioritize cybersecurity. A well-secured smart home ecosystem safeguards your personal data and prevents unauthorized access to your appliances.

Implement strong passwords for all your smart devices and regularly update their firmware to patch vulnerabilities. Consider using a dedicated network firewall to create a secure network for your smart devices, and be cautious about granting access rights to third-party apps.

  • Implement strong authentication measures on your smart home hub and any cloud-based services you use.
  • Limit the visibility of your IoT network from the public internet.
  • Monitor your device activity regularly for any suspicious behavior.
